Abstract

An assisted driving system of a host vehicle includes: an adaptive alert module configured to adaptively generate alerts having variable duration and intensity; a multimodal conversational interface module configured to implement a large language model to have a conversation with an occupant of the host vehicle using a plurality of modalities; and an assisted driving module configured to operate in an assisted driving mode, and while in the assisted driving mode, perform a plurality of precondition checks to enable at least one of i) the adaptive alert module to operate in an adaptive alert mode and provide the alerts via a human machine interface (HMI) of the host vehicle, and ii) the multimodal conversational interface module to perform a multimodal conversation with the occupant via the HMI.
